Rhem-Waldrop House, also known as the John L. Rhem House, is a historic home located at New Bern, Craven County, North Carolina. It was built about 1855, and is a -story, five bay by four bay, stuccoed brick dwelling in the Renaissance Revival style. It has a high deck-on-hip roof with dormers and a semicircular entrance porch with fluted columns. Read more on Wikipedia
